Ir para conteúdo
Fórum Script Brasil
  • 0

Barrar Cadastro Por Idade


foxbh

Pergunta

Pessoal, me deem uma luz, eu fiz uma função aqui pra barrar cadastros por determinadas datas, so que ela num está 100% confiavel, eu queria um modo mais simples para barrar um cadastro atravez de uma determinada data, tipo assim

A pessoa não pode term menos de 18 anos e mais do que 30 apartir de uma data,

suponhamos que o curso ira acontecer no dia 30/07/2006 então ele vai verificar se ela e maior de 18 e menor do que 30. alguém me da uma luz, o codigo que utilizei tem mais de 70 linhas :blink:

Link para o comentário
Compartilhar em outros sites

2 respostass a esta questão

Posts Recomendados

  • 0

cara...é só lógica;

tu vai ter que passar todas as datas pra dias, depois calcula...tipo assim:

cria uma função pra facilitá!

Data_inicio = dias(30/07/2006;)

Datanasc_pessoa = dias(26/05/1983;)

18anos = (dias);

30anos = (dias);

minimodias = data_inicio - 18anos ;

maxdias = data_inicio - 30dias;

aí faz as verificações agora...

se ((datanasc_pessoa - 18anos) <minimodias){

se ((datanasc_pessoa - 30anos) > maxdias){

echo 'blza';

else

echo 'você passou da idade';

else

echo 'você é muito novo';

tendeu?!?!

acho que é isso...

espero ter ajudado...

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,3k
    • Posts
      652,5k
×
×
  • Criar Novo...